Application screening
These are screening areas, not universal approvals, dosage recommendations or guaranteed outcomes. Confirm legal use and performance in the finished food.
Encapsulation may reduce early contact between sorbic acid and yeast; confirm proofing and bread-volume performance in trials.
Particle size, blend uniformity, storage stability and release during processing should be qualified.
Evaluate mold control, taste, texture, pH, water activity, packaging and real shelf-life conditions.
Other applications require evidence that the coating releases the active at the intended process stage.
Supplied technical data
The table transcribes attachment 10 for procurement screening. It is not a batch COA or a statement of universal regulatory limits.
| Test item | Supplied reference |
|---|---|
| Appearance | White powder |
| Sorbic acid content | 83.0%–87.0% |
| Hydrogenated edible oil content | 13.0%–17.0% |
| Arsenic | ≤ 2 ppm |
| Lead | ≤ 2 ppm |
| Mercury | ≤ 1 ppm |
| Mesh size, 20–100 mesh | ≥ 90% |
Data note: This is a formulated encapsulated blend, not pure sorbic acid. INS 200 and CAS 110-44-1 identify the sorbic acid active ingredient; the finished blend has no single universal CAS or INS identity. Confirm coating material, release method, active assay basis, microbiological criteria and label declaration for the exact product.
Technical selection
Agree a relevant test rather than treating all encapsulated sorbic acid products as equivalent.
Confirm hydrogenated edible oil source, allergen status, labeling and destination-market acceptability.
Measure yeast activity, proof time, loaf volume, sensory quality and mold shelf life in the actual recipe.
Base formulation and compliance checks on verified sorbic acid content, not total blend weight alone.
